Ingredients You'll Need 

These baked cauliflower poppers are dredged in flour with our seasoning, then egg, and finally breadcrumb. The result is perfectly POPPED cauliflower bites. Add the sauce, and these couldn’t taste any better.

  • Cauliflower: Whether it’s white, yellow, or purple, you can’t go wrong with cauliflower! You just need one heat of cauliflower, then you’ll break the florets into bite size pieces. 
  • Garlic Lemon Pepper: This seasoning brings a blast of flavor to the cauliflower! Mixed together with flour, this is the perfect blend to coat the cauliflower in before we bake it.
  • All Purpose Flour: All you need is one cup of your favorite all-purpose flour.
  • Eggs: Mix three large eggs with two teaspoons of water before dredging the flour coated florets. This egg wash will help keep our poppers from drying out.
  • Breadcrumbs: The final dredge before the cauliflower goes in the oven!
  • Olive Oil: Before we can make our sauce, we first need to cook the garlic down with a splash of olive oil.
  • Garlic: Just two minute in olive oil on medium heat will have this garlic ready to go!
  • Lime Juice: A little acidity will help bring out the flavors of the sauce. 
  • Garlic Chili Paste: While you can use sriracha, this garlic chili paste is so much more flavorful and the perfect consistency to serve as the base of our sauce.
  • Honey: This natural sweetener will help balance the heat from the above ingredient. 
  • Soy Sauce: The salty flavors of soy sauce pair perfectly with honey and make a delectable sauce that’s balanced. 
  • Cornstarch: This thickening agent will help bind our sauce so that it sticks to the cauliflower. 
  • Scallions: The perfect topping! Some sliced scallions not only add a beautiful touch of green but also taste delicious
  • Sesame Seeds: Finish the dish with a sprinkle of sesame seeds. 

A Few Tips Before We Dive In...

  • As much as possible, try to break the florets into even pieces to prevent some pieces from cooking faster (and burning). 
  • Add a dash of the garlic lemon pepper seasoning to the breadcrumbs to give them a pop of flavor. 
  • Allow the cauliflower poppers and sauce to cool before combining the two.
